View protein in PROSITE; PS51708 CHAD 1 hit; PS51707 CYTH 1 hit; … WebAug 22, 2013 · This superfamily was therefore called ‘CYTH’ (CYA B-thiamine triphosphatase), and the presence of orthologs was demonstrated in all three superkingdoms of life. This suggested that CYTH is an ancient enzymatic domain, and that a representative must have been present in the last universal common ancestor (LUCA) …
